Vanilla ice cream, >50% cream

Per 100 g, Vanilla ice cream, >50% cream provides 209 calories, 22.7 g carbohydrate, 4.1 g protein and 1.4 g fibre.

Calculated from this food's data, per 100 g

Net carbs
21.3 g
Carbohydrate minus fibre.
Potassium to sodium
2.7 to 1
170 mg of potassium and 63 mg of sodium, by weight.
PRAL (acid load)
0.5 mEq
Acid-forming. Potential renal acid load, from protein, phosphorus, potassium, magnesium and calcium (Remer and Manz).
